Chapter 427 - Chapter 46: Wrath of the Rain (Part 2)

The puppet old lady from Hidden Sand?

"Lord Hanzou, how should we handle these rumors?"

The Hidden Rain Ninja who came to report quietly asked.

After all, if not handled properly, this kind of thing can indeed cause significant internal conflict.

"Rest assured, previously it was because the merchant delayed the delivery when we were buying rice, so the distributed food had to be reduced slightly. The day after tomorrow, it will be back to normal. By then, these rumors will naturally fall apart."

Hanzou said confidently.

"Yes."

The messenger also breathed a sigh of relief.

It seems those rumors were merely being used by some with ulterior motives. As the leader of Hidden Rain Village, how could Lord Hanzou possibly make such a shameless compromise with Hidden Sand?

"By the way, Lord Hanzou, there is another matter that requires your decision."

"What is it?"

"According to the investigation by personnel outside the village, recently, there have been massacres in many villages within the Land of Rain, with all resources looted. A total of 2,400 people have died, and many villages have not been counted. Otherwise, the number of deaths would be even higher."

"What did you say?"

In the confined room, upon hearing the death toll, Hanzou stood up, surprised.

He opened the door, walked out, and his face showed both shock and anger.

"Is this information accurate?"

"Absolutely true."

The reporting Hidden Rain Ninja looked solemn.

Hanzou's face was uncertain.

"Are there any clues?"

"Although someone carefully handled the traces at the scene, it's not hard to see that it was the work of ninjas."

"Has this news been sealed off?"

Hanzou asked.

The messenger chuckled bitterly and shook his head.

Seal it off? With such a high death toll, how could such a major event be sealed off?

In just a few days, this event will likely spread throughout Hidden Rain Village, more serious than the previous rumors.

Hanzou sighed.

Indeed, how can such an event be sealed off?

Under the oppression of the great nations' ninjas, now this kind of thing happens, those Hidden Rain Ninjas must suspect that it was done by those great nations' ninjas.

But what would be the point of doing such a thing?

Hidden Sand should have no reason to do this.

The puppet old lady wouldn't target the Land of Rain without reason, involving Hidden Rain Village in the conflict would be disadvantageous for Hidden Sand.

If it were Konoha…

Konoha!?

Hanzou's expression changed slightly.

Then, he calmed down and waved his hand, signaling the messenger to leave.

Returning to the room, Hanzou's face was gloomy.

He picked up a secret letter from December last year, sent by Chiyo, the puppet old lady from Hidden Sand.

The letter stated that Konoha Root Leader Shimura Danzo led Root Ninja into the Land of Rain with unclear intentions.

It also warned Hidden Rain to be cautious of falling into Konoha's trap, turning against Hidden Sand.

"Danzo!"

Hanzou tightly clenched his fists.

His eyes showed a terrifying killing intent.

Although there was no definitive evidence, if Hidden Rain got involved in this war, Konoha would be the biggest beneficiary.

The only quick and peaceful resolution for the Land of Rain now is to secretly support Hidden Sand, quickly directing the war to the Land of Fire so that he can lead Hidden Rain Village to swiftly stabilize the domestic situation.

In this situation, Konoha stands against Hidden Rain and Hidden Sand.

Because if the battlefield stays in the Land of Rain, it's the worst-case scenario for both Hidden Rain and Hidden Sand.

Hidden Rain can't stabilize the situation in the Land of Rain, and Hidden Sand can't achieve its strategic goals.

The only beneficiary would be Konoha.

And with Konoha now appearing utterly exhausted against Hidden Sand, their way to salvage the disadvantage is to pull Hidden Rain into the water, forming an alliance against Hidden Sand Ninja.

"As expected of the Dark Ninja, I underestimated you before, Shimura Danzo!"

The only one capable of such despicable actions and risky maneuvers for Konoha's benefit would be none other than Root Leader Shimura Danzo.

Hanzou angrily punched the ground.

But all of this is just speculation; he has no concrete evidence.

He believes that Root's schemes won't end here; they will surely cause more massacres in the Land of Rain, then frame Hidden Sand.

As long as he finds definite evidence that it's Root's doing, he doesn't mind allying with Hidden Sand to wreak havoc in the Land of Fire.

Even in the face of that Ninja Professor, as a Ninja Demigod, he's not necessarily afraid.

He only fears Konoha's endless stream of elite ninjas, those with Kekkeigenkai and secret Ninja Techniques.

"Bring Kanzo over!"

Hanzou ordered to the outside.

Soon, a Hidden Rain Ninja arrived outside Hanzou's room, kneeling on one knee.

"Lord Hanzou, what are your orders?"

Kanzo, the Hidden Rain Ninja, was an aging middle-aged man.

His right eye was covered with a black eye patch, wearing an old-looking Hidden Rain Ninja headband.

But from his voice, he was still full of vigor, a presence not to be matched by an ordinary ninja.

As one of Hanzou's trusted aides, Kanzo was not only dependable but also one of the Named Jonin with some renown in Hidden Rain.

"I need to investigate some matters personally, and you will accompany me this time."

Hanzou stepped out of the room, wearing an anti-poison mask, with chains around his waist connected to a sharp-bladed scythe on his back.

"Yes."

Though puzzled why Hanzou would go out at such a time, as a subordinate, all he needed was to follow orders.
